Ticket: Staging misconfiguration in Larkhollow dedup service

During Tuesday's incident review we found staging was suppressing alerts meant for production because LARKHOLLOW_DEDUP_SCOPE was unset, defaulting to "global." The fix is to set it to "env-local" in every staging env file and restart the deduplicator pods in order. Please verify before the weekly sync. The staging env file must also contain the queue auth secret on the line immediately following this one.

env line for kadup-tajep: LEDGER_TOKEN13=273d61bdbefd6

**Q: How do I review a new validator plugin for Lintrel?**

Each plugin must implement the `Validator` interface and register via the manifest loader. Check that schemas are declared statically and that no plugin mutates shared registry state. Plugins failing the dry-run harness should be rejected outright. To unlock the signing vault for approved plugins, use the recovery passphrase below.

strongbox words: ralax-sileth-queniel-zorvan-drumir-gordor-kasok-julox-fenwyn-gormir-quenath-fraiel-ralys-fenath

Subject: Key rotation — crondrift service

For future maintainers: while investigating the scheduler drift on the Tallowmere batch hosts, we found the crondrift probe still using a credential from the original deployment. It was rotated today as part of cleanup. If drift alerts go quiet after a deploy, check this first — the probe fails silently on auth errors, which is exactly what masked the drift for three weeks. The probe config lives in the standard env file. The replacement key for the internal crondrift gateway follows.

API key for fahop-kahog: qvz23-FPNGbaKBTQUvhqADhGBdFuu

Ticket: Marrowbeam workers exhausting file descriptors on staging.

Traced to a misconfigured env: `MARROWBEAM_POOL_REUSE` was unset, so each probe opened a fresh socket and never closed it. Set it to `true` and restart. While fixing, note the descriptor-audit sidecar also failed auth because its env file was incomplete. Restore the audit service token on the following line.

secret setting of kagep-kajep: ARCHIVE_KEY3=481